Once I am accepted into a program, how do I get
my login information for email?
You will automatically receive a tear-off mailing from UnIT (University
Information Technologies) which will give you instructions on how to log into
your email account. If you lose this and do not know your email ID
(example: jsmith02) or password, contact the Help Desk at 610-519-7777 or stop by 101 Vasey Hall to get your email
login information. Can I change my email address?
You cannot change your email address unless you officially change your name
with the University. You can
complete a Name or ID Change
for students through the Office of the Registrar.

What is Novasis?
Novasis (Nova Student Information System) maintains all of your academic, demographic and financial information
at Villanova.
You can log into Novasis
using your email ID but you will need a Novasis password. If you do not know your Novasis
password (different from your email password), you can reset it here by
clicking on Secure Login, and the link "Don't know your Novasis Pin?". This
will allow you to get your Novasis password information.
How do I get my Student ID number?
Your Student ID (example: 00654321) can be found my logging into Novasis
using your email ID. This Student ID should be used on every document
or reference that you would normally use for your Social Security Number.
For security reasons, Villanova does not use SSN's to identify a student.
